挑战自身,尝试基于GPU加速的径向基函数插值实现
发布时间: 2024-03-14 15:55:49 阅读量: 96 订阅数: 21
# 1. 概述
### 1.1 背景介绍
在计算机科学领域中,插值是一种常见的数值分析方法,用于在已知数据点之间估计未知数值。径向基函数插值是一种基于径向基函数的插值方法,其在图像处理、机器学习、地理信息系统等领域有着广泛的应用。
### 1.2 GPU加速在插值计算中的作用
GPU(Graphics Processing Unit)是一种专门用于图形渲染的处理器,近年来被广泛运用于通用计算领域。由于GPU具有大量的并行处理单元,能够同时处理大规模数据并执行复杂计算任务,因此在插值计算中具有巨大的加速潜力。
### 1.3 目的与意义
本文旨在探讨基于GPU加速的径向基函数插值算法,通过结合GPU的并行计算能力,提高插值计算的效率和性能。通过实验验证基于GPU加速的径向基函数插值算法在实际应用中的潜力和优势,为相关领域的研究和应用提供参考和借鉴。
# 2. 径向基函数简介
径向基函数在插值计算中扮演着重要的角色,它们具有良好的逼近性能,被广泛用于各种插值问题中。下面将介绍径向基函数的概念、常见类型以及在插值中的应用。
### 2.1 径向基函数的概念
径向基函数是一种以某个中心为基准,随着自变量与该中心之间距离的增大而递减的函数。在插值问题中,径向基函数可用来表示数据点之间的关系,并通过这种关系来推断未知点的值。
### 2.2 常用的径向基函数类型
常见的径向基函数包括高斯函数、多项式函数、大地基函数等。它们有不同的数学形式和性质,在不同的插值场景中表现出各自的优势。
### 2.3 径向基函数在插值中的应用
径向基函数在插值中常用于构建插值函数,通过已知数据点周围的径向基函数值的加权组合来估计未知点的值。这种插值方法具有较高的准确性和稳定性,适用于各种数据分布的插值问题。
# 3. GPU加速原理与优势
在本章中,我们将探讨GPU加速在插值计算中的原理和优势,以便更好地理解基于GPU加速的径向基函数插值实现。
#### 3.1 GPU计算原理简述
GPU(Graphics Processing Unit)即图形处理器,是一种专门用于处理图形数据和计算的硬件设备。传统的CPU(Central Processing Unit)处理器主要用于通用计算任务,而GPU则专注于并行计算任务,拥有大量的核心和高内存带宽,适合于高度并行的计算。
在插值计算中,GPU通过同时执行多个线程来加速计算,利用其并行处理能力可以同时处理大量数据,加快计算速度。
#### 3.2 GPU在插值计算中的加速效果
传统的插值计算通常使用CPU进行,但是随着数据
0
0